How they compare
Marshall Islands currently reports 8.42 units per square kilometre against 8.37 units per square kilometre in British Virgin Islands, a difference of 0.05 units per square kilometre.
Across all 33 years both countries report, Marshall Islands has been ahead every year.
British Virgin Islands ranks 53rd and Marshall Islands ranks 52nd of 216 countries.
Marshall Islands has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| British Virgin Islands | Marshall Islands |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 4.83 units per square kilometre | 11.33 units per square kilometre | 6.5 units per square kilometre | Marshall Islands |
| 2000s | 6.05 units per square kilometre | 14.34 units per square kilometre | 8.29 units per square kilometre | Marshall Islands |
| 2010s | 7.41 units per square kilometre | 11.17 units per square kilometre | 3.76 units per square kilometre | Marshall Islands |
| 2020s | 8.38 units per square kilometre | 9.04 units per square kilometre | 0.6611 units per square kilometre | Marshall Islands |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Population ages 20-24, female divided by Land area (sq. km),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
